[. . . ] Leaving a space of at least 8cm between the wall and the back of your wine cabinet. Please keep your wine cabinet away from other domestic appliances like fridge, electric welding machine to avoid interference. Gently incline the wine cabinet backwards in order to adjust the front feet (screw adjustment) so that your wine cabinet stands at perfect level. 2 Installing the drip tray Install the drip tray on the compressor support at the back of the cabinet, locating it under the small pipe protruding from the housing, the lower part of the tank being placed under this pipe. [. . . ] There are front and back shelf bracings, the longer one is back shelf bracing, should be fixed with the hook on the back inside the case; another type is front shelf bracing, should be fixed with the hook on the front inside the case. The two shelf bracings should be at the same level to keep the shelf stay at a perfect position.
